Large language models (LLMs) are revolutionizing how we interact with technology, but their impressive capabilities come at a computational cost. Generating text, especially long passages, can be time-consuming. Imagine waiting for an AI to write a detailed report or translate a lengthy document—the delay can be significant. That's why researchers are constantly seeking ways to accelerate LLM inference without sacrificing quality. One promising technique is Speculative Decoding, where a smaller, faster 'draft' model predicts upcoming words, and a larger 'verify' model checks its work. Think of it like a writer and editor duo. But even this approach has limitations because the draft and verify stages traditionally operate sequentially. New research introduces AMUSD, or Asynchronous Multi-device Speculative Decoding, a clever system that supercharges this process. AMUSD allows the draft and verify models to work simultaneously on separate hardware like GPUs. It’s like having multiple writer-editor teams working on different parts of a manuscript at the same time. This parallel processing significantly speeds up text generation. AMUSD cleverly handles potential conflicts between the draft and verify models with a 'rollback' mechanism. If the verify model disagrees with the draft, the draft model simply rewrites the relevant section. Tests on various datasets, including coding tasks and multi-turn dialogues, show that AMUSD provides significant speed improvements, sometimes nearly doubling the speed of traditional methods. This means faster responses from chatbots, quicker code generation, and more efficient language translation. While AMUSD requires more processing power overall, the gains in speed translate to comparable or even lower energy consumption per generated word, offering an enticing trade-off between speed and resource use. As LLMs become increasingly integral to various applications, efficient decoding methods like AMUSD pave the way for a future where AI-powered language tasks are performed seamlessly and instantaneously.

How does AMUSD's rollback mechanism work in speculative decoding?
AMUSD's rollback mechanism is a technical safeguard that manages conflicts between draft and verify models during parallel processing. When the verify model disagrees with the draft model's predictions, the system triggers a rollback process where: 1) The incorrect section is identified, 2) The draft model rewrites only the conflicting portion, and 3) Processing continues from the corrected point. Think of it like a collaborative document where an editor can flag issues, and the writer immediately revises that specific section without disrupting work on later paragraphs. This approach allows for continuous processing while maintaining accuracy, similar to how git version control manages concurrent code changes.
